Tips For Repairing UPVC Windows

Upvc windows can make a huge difference to your home, and also save money on your energy bills, particularly in winter. They are easy to maintain, but they can also need adjusting as time passes.

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pgA window that won't shut or a handle that is stiff and difficult to use are both common issues. These issues can be addressed quickly and easily.

Frames for replacement

UPVC (un-plasticized polyvinyl chloride) windows are increasingly popular among homeowners because of their low cost as well as their energy efficiency and durability. They are also easy to maintain and provide numerous advantages over traditional wood frames. uPVC is prone to damage from harsh weather conditions or improper use. It is essential to choose a replacement window frame that matches the style of your existing frame and fits the opening. If you aren't sure what kind of uPVC to purchase, ask for help from a uPVC installation company.

Sash movement is a common cause of damage to uPVC Windows. This could lead to a loose connection between the frame of the sash. This can lead to condensation and decrease the insulation of the window. Fortunately, this issue can be resolved by replacing hinges or handles. If the frame is seriously damaged or warped, then it may be required to replace the entire window.

It is a good idea to employ an expert to repair uPVC windows. They can replace damaged parts and repair the window's appearance. Professionals can not only ensure the job is done correctly, but they can make sure that the new frame is waterproof and secure. They can also help choose the right color to match your home's décor and enhance the value.

It is also recommended to get your uPVC window repaired as soon as you can. If they aren't repaired, they will become brittle and unreliable. A uPVC window can be made more durable by using seals that are specially designed that help to prevent moisture leakage and reduce energy consumption.

Repairing your uPVC window is also less expensive than other windows. They are also less difficult to set up and more appealing than traditional wooden frames. If you have Victorian style windows, uPVC can be a excellent option to restore the look of a classic home.

Replacement hinges

As the window opens and closes, the hinges of uPVC windows are always under strain. It is crucial to lubricate them. This will allow them to last longer and reduce the frequency of repairs. This can be done by using a silicone spray on a regular basis. Avoid closing doors with force and instead use the handles. This will prevent the hinges being damaged and loose.

If the handle of your uPVC window is difficult to open, it could be a sign that it needs to be replaced. In most cases, the issue is solved by replacing the handle without needing to replace the entire window. If the handle is seriously damaged or is difficult to open the window the handle, then replacement is required.

There are a variety of factors that can cause this issue, such as the presence of dirt or a lack in lubrication. In some instances, this issue can be solved by cleaning the handle, and applying a suitable oil. If the handle has rusted to the point that it is not able to be reattached or cleaned, replacing it will be necessary.

A gap between the frame of the sash and the sash is a common reason for a rigid window. This gap lets drafts infiltrate your home and weakens the security against burglars. Furthermore, a window that is smashed could cause damage to the frames and sash of your home.

In addition to cleaning the uPVC window frames, you should be sure to lubricate them on an ongoing basis. It is recommended to clean your uPVC window frames at least twice a yearly and more often if you reside in an area with rainy. You can use a silicone-based oil like WD-40 or a silicon spray.

The first step is to remove the screw caps from the uPVC handle. Then, you can take off the old handle and replace it with the new one. If you're unsure of what to do you should to get in touch with a professional installer. After the handle has been replaced, you can screw it into place and replace the screw caps.
